City swimmers excel

Prize-winning swimmers Jeevamsh, Ruthva and Saanvi seen with Head Coach Pavan Kumar and Coach Kishore Kumar.

Mysuru: Ruthva, Jeevamsh and Saanvi from Global Sports Association (GSA), Mysuru, won 10 medals by competing in CBSC  South Zone-II Swimming Championship 2024-25 held at Shivshankarappa School, Davangere, from Sept. 9 to 12. Ruthva also won Individual Championship.

They are now selected for the National Tournament to be held in Bhubaneswar, Odisha.

Ruthva, a Class 5 student of St. Thomas School, Mysuru, won three gold medals (50m Freestyle, 100m Freestyle and 50m Butterfly) and was awarded ‘Best Swimmer.’

Jeevamsh, an 8th std. student of DAV School, Mysuru, won 2 gold medals (200m Butterfly and 100m Butterfly) and 2 silver medals (50m butterfly and 200m Medley).

Saanvi, a Class 5 student of DAV School, Mysuru, 1 silver (200m Medley) and 2 bronze medals (100m Butterfly and 50m Freestyle).

All the three swimmers are trained under Head Coach Pavan Kumar of GSA at Sri Nalwadi Krishnaraja Wadiyar Swimming Pool of Puttaraja Gavai Stadium  in J.P. Nagar, Mysuru.
